Automatic silicone cutting machines have revolutionized the manufacturing process by enhancing precision and efficiency in cutting silicone materials. These machines utilize advanced technology, including computer numerical control (CNC) and laser cutting, to achieve intricate and exact shapes that meet the stringent specifications required in various industries. By automating the cutting process, manufacturers reduce human error and increase the speed of production, leading to a more streamlined workflow.
Moreover, the use of automatic silicone cutting machines minimizes material waste, as these devices are designed to optimize the layout of cuts and maximize the use of silicone sheets. Additionally, many of these machines come equipped with features that allow for easy adjustments and programming, enabling users to quickly switch between different projects without compromising on quality. This versatility makes automatic silicone cutting machines an invaluable asset in sectors such as automotive, healthcare, and consumer goods, where high-quality parts and components are essential.
When selecting an automatic silicone cutting machine, several key features can significantly enhance performance and usability. Firstly, precision is paramount; look for machines that offer high accuracy in cutting patterns. A model with a robust cutting mechanism can ensure clean edges and a consistent finish, reducing the need for additional finishing work. Additionally, adjustable cutting speeds can accommodate various silicone thicknesses, providing versatility for different projects.
Another important feature is the user interface. A touchscreen display with intuitive controls can make operation simpler, especially for users unfamiliar with advanced machinery. Look for machines that offer software compatibility, allowing for easy design import and custom settings. This ensures that the cutting machine can be tailored to specific needs, enhancing productivity.
Tips: Always consider the machine's size and workspace requirements before making a purchase. A compact model may be beneficial for smaller workshops, while larger machines could handle bigger projects but require more dedicated space. Furthermore, maintenance ease should not be overlooked; choose a model that is easy to clean and service, prolonging its lifespan and maintaining cutting efficiency. Lastly, reading reviews and testimonials can provide insights into real-world performance and reliability, guiding you toward a better investment.

To ensure optimal performance of automatic silicone cutting machines, regular maintenance is essential. According to a 2022 industry report by the Machinery Maintenance Association, neglecting maintenance can lead to a 30% decrease in machine efficiency over time. This decline can be attributed to accumulated dust and debris, which can interfere with the precision of cutting operations. Regular cleaning of critical components, including blades and sensors, can help maintain accuracy and reduce wear and tear.
Lubrication is another crucial aspect of machine upkeep. A study highlighted in the Journal of Manufacturing Science and Engineering indicates that properly lubricated components can enhance the lifespan of cutting machines by as much as 50%. Regularly checking and replacing lubricants ensures that moving parts operate smoothly and reduces the risk of overheating and mechanical failures. Implementing a maintenance schedule that includes periodic inspections and lubrication checks not only prevents costly repairs but also maximizes the machine’s productivity and ensures high-quality cutting results.

The production landscape is undergoing a significant transformation with the introduction of fully automatic silicone cutting machines. These machines are designed specifically for the continuous cutting of silicone rubber rolls into large pieces, eliminating the need for manual separation. This automation not only streamlines the cutting process but also enhances overall manufacturing efficiency, making it a vital advancement in the industry.
By integrating a stacking machine, businesses can achieve complete automation from cutting to stacking. This capability allows for a seamless workflow that greatly reduces the reliance on manual labor. As a result, manufacturers can allocate their human resources more effectively, focusing on other critical areas of production while the machine takes care of repetitive tasks. The efficiency gained through this technology leads to increased output and reduces operational costs, providing a competitive edge in a fast-paced market environment.
